he said he is on apex, that is why it is changing. I believe the only way to get it to report in 20% increments again is to change the xml file.... but personally, id rather keep it reporting in 10% increments and just find the .png images.
a stock droid X reports in 20% increments from 100%-20% (then 15-10-5-0 I believe)
apex reports in 10% increment
the thing he installed from droid pirate that says its for the droid x im betting only had the 100-80-60-40-20 (and maybe the 15-10-5-0) icons in it. because thats what the droid x would NORMALLY show
this could be verified by using winrar or 7zip to open the thing from droid pirate and looking at which icons are in the file.


as for the OP - flyingfish... usually what I do is look around at all the themes out there and find the icons I want, when i find it, I download that theme, and extract the .png image files I want, then you can use ninjamorph to replace them.
